Transaction 16d31c8a79339981b9a67872d3aea597266c3c9cb3fb5d0c4e743ac30d90850f
1 Input
1 Output
-
16d31c8a79339981b9a67872d3aea597266c3c9cb3fb5d0c4e743ac30d90850f:0
- value
- 16133215
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ca034bb5db12ec4a5746ebfe193747d6f0e616a5
- address
- bc1qegp5hdwmztky546xa0lpjd686mcwv9494aef89